The Bihar Cabinet approved: High-level Bridge construction over Bakra River. This decision falls under Rural Works Department, categorized as Infrastructure.
Cabinet decisions like this one shape policy and funding priorities across Bihar government departments. Other decisions from Rural Works Department are listed below.
Decision Summary
Construction of a 536.64-meter long bridge under Mukhya Mantri Gramin Setu Yojana.
